I'm new to to macjams and have to say I've had nothing more that warm comments, encouragment and great conversations. I presume that alot of those comments have come from 'the few'.
As I believe with everything in life, it's up to us to make the effort and push ourselves forward.
So many great songs could just pass by as it's impossible to listen to everything, and the artist drawing attention to themselves and their work would benefit them as was my case. I've noticed peoples names up on 'who's online' and havn't once read a single word in chat by them.
I believe it's important for everyone to play an active part in this community and then there wouldn't be this notion of 'the few' as it would become the many.
I've worked in creative industries and have had friends that felt that promoting themselves is a form of prostitution. Unfortunately for them the phone never rings!
As regards ratings, surely they should be taken as a pinch of salt. It is purely an opinion and isn't natural for friends to want to encourage other friends by rating them well?
Additionally, do you not believe that the opinion of others is not of importance as it's what the person that created the piece originally intention and as to whether that intention, is fully satisfied to their want.
I for one would not publish anything unless I was 100% happy with it. It's probably why my output is so slow! Any comments afterwards is kind, but not a basis for making changes. That is unless in your heart of hearts you already had doubts or are just soliciting validation!
